Joyce Mary OAKLEY was born in 1907 in Bagdad, Tasmania, Australia, the child of Percival John James Oakley And Clara Paice. Joyce Mary OAKLEY married Arthur Percival Storey, Harry Leslie Joseph Prowse, and had children including Aileen Oakley Prowse, Carolyn Helen Prowse, Denis John Joseph Prowse, Harry Neville Joseph Prowse. Joyce Mary OAKLEY passed away in 1982 in Springvale, Greater Dandenong City, Victoria, Australia.
